Well the point wasn't that he is crap, never meant it that way, just he didn't point you to other avenues other than wipe your drive. That is the typical text book response to any problem a call center tech can't fix, or fix within a certain call time. He should have pointed you to other avenues instead of "It's spyware. Get rid of all your MP3s, JPGs, BMPs, M4Ps, EXEs, ISOs, MPEGs, AVIs, Games, Applications, Family pictures, nude pics of your ex-girlfriend to send to her parents, passwords, favorites, Drivers,Patches, Windows updates, updates to windows updates, Update to updates to windows updates..." you get the point. A tech ALWAYS tries to save the data no matter how long it will take. Wiping a drive is a last resort when all else fails (or the customer just pissed you off). He may be a great tech, I don't know because I haven't met him, but I have seen many people say they are A+ certified and MCSE certified and it is a guarantee it is this problem, only for me to plug in the power switch the right way and it fire up.
